The University of Nebraska at Kearney (UNK) is seeking a Custodian to perform custodial duties for medical facilities on campus and provide quality customer service to the client at all times.
Responsibilities include general cleaning, setup/tear down for events, maintaining custodial areas, and snow removal within 15 feet of buildings. A valid driver's license is required, and one year of custodial experience is expected.
Under the direction of the Custodial Supervisor, this position is responsible for performing custodial duties for medical facilities on campus. Quality customer service will be provided to the client at all times. Knowledge or willingness to learn proper cleaning techniques is essential.

The University of Nebraska at Kearney (UNK) is a public university committed to excellence in teaching, research, and community engagement. As part of the University of Nebraska system, UNK offers a supportive, student-focused environment with the resources of a larger institution. Located in central Nebraska, UNK serves around 6,000 students and is known for its strong academics, welcoming campus culture, and dedication to student success.
